Sweet project Twitch... :wink: Are you building a Gibson 24.75" string scale length or a Fender scale length of 25.5"? The humbuckers on there make it look like you're going for Gibson. As I'm sure you know, the sounds each make are very different.

Are you building an adjustable truss rod into your neck? Your biggest challenge will be getting adjustability in the neck yet keeping its strength...AND...getting your frets positioned correctly for your string scale length. It wouldn't hurt to rehearse your fret installation on a scrap neck first.

Also, do yourself a favor and install a fully adjustable height/length bridge.

TwitchTheAussie wrote:@Starman. Me being the custom guru that I am (cars, bikes, you name it) I decided on a 32 inch string length :wink: . Im still in the process of ordering enough cash for the fingerboard. African ebony isn't overly cheap sadly. Also I was actually looking at such a bridge.
Wow, 32"... You're going to have gauge way up on your strings because you'll need to tighten them up a good bit more than usual to get on the right notes. You'll be right in between a short (30") and standard string scale (34") for a bass guitar. It will indeed be a custom.... 8)

Have you figured out your fret spacing for a 32" string length?
